Farmers’ agricultural water use service fees will be supported by 50 percent.
It was decided to support 50 percent of farmers’ agricultural water use service fees by 2023.
They publish in the Official Gazette the Presidential Agreement to Support the Charge for the Service of Water Use for Agricultural Irrigation.
The decision is intended to help ensure the security of food supply and sustainability in agricultural production by reducing production costs and increasing competitiveness by supporting dedicated farmers’ water use service fees. to agricultural production in irrigated fields operated by irrigation unions and cooperatives this year. .
THE MANUFACTURER WILL PAY 50 PERCENT
Consequently, 50 percent of the tariff for the water use service determined by the irrigators unions in accordance with their own procedures and principles will be paid mainly to the corresponding irrigators union by the producer user of the water. The remaining 50 percent of the water use service fee will be transferred to the irrigation unions on behalf of the producers from the corresponding budget of the Ministry of Agriculture and Forestry.
The compensation based on the payment that will be created by the irrigation unions will be sent to the General Directorate of State Hydraulic Works (DSI). After DSI performs and approves the necessary checks, the findings will be sent to the Ministry for payment. The payments will be transferred to the account of the corresponding irrigators unions on behalf of the producers.
A 50 percent support will be made to producers who pay the canon for water use service accrued on behalf of the producers by the irrigation cooperatives within the term.
At the end of the 2023 production year, the icmals belonging to the producers who pay the canon for the water use service by the irrigation cooperatives will be delivered to the provincial agricultural and forestry district directorates. The icmals, which are reviewed and approved by the directorates, will be sent to the Ministry for payment.
WILL CONTINUE UNTIL THE END OF THE YEAR
Producers who will benefit from this support must be registered in the Farmer Registration System (ÇKS).
The request for support in the scope of the decision will start from January 1, 2023 and will end on December 31, 2023.
The necessary resources for the payments related to the supports will be covered by the Ministry’s agriculture support budget for the year 2023.
Due to his services to Ziraat Bank regarding the implementation of the decision, 0.2 percent of the amount of support paid will be paid separately as commission.
The Ministry will be authorized to take measures to ensure supervision of support payments.
The decision came into force from January 1, 2023. (BRITISH AUTOMOBILE CLUB)
